Kushibistro Mantenboshi opens.

1978 Opened "Kushi Bistro Mantenboshi" in Akasaka-mitsuke
At that time, it was still very difficult to get in.
French cuisine in small plates,
There you will find Japanese-style skewers and mouth-watering
Shiso-flavored somen and other ingredients are woven together.
We'll serve about 15 courses.
We opened a bistro.
This is the origin of the "full star".
I used a small copper pan as a plate.
Shrimp and scallops in cream sauce,
Dishes made with Japanese ingredients in a Western style have gained popularity.
You'll be waited upon as a restaurant that can't take reservations
Every day I had a hard time organizing the lines of customers.

 

 

Bonne Poire Seiyo-do opens.

1982 Also established in Akasaka-mitsuke in the Taisho era
Inheriting a traditional French restaurant
Bonne Poire Seikodo" was opened.
There, the source is a firm adherence to traditional basics,
The Doumiglas sauce was especially well received.
The customers who are frequent visitors to the restaurant are always very satisfied with the food.
The last item you will be served at the end of the course,
Not in the book.
There was a "menu in the back."
That was "hashed rice.
The basis of the current Western cuisine at Grill Mantenboshi.
Culinary offerings started here.
